How to fill out the IT-203-GR New York State Department Of Taxation And Finance Group Return For Nonresident Partners 1 online
The IT-203-GR is a crucial form utilized by partnerships to file a group return for nonresident partners in New York State. This guide is designed to assist users in filling out this form accurately and efficiently, ensuring compliance with state tax regulations.

- Begin by entering the calendar year or fiscal year at the top of the form, as applicable.
- Provide the special New York State identification number, legal name, employer identification number, and trade name of the business, if different from the legal name.
- Next, fill out the principal business activity, address, city or village, state, ZIP code, and the date the business started. Indicate the country if it is not the United States.
- Mark the box if this is an amended return and list the applicable taxes being filed for, such as New York State income tax or Yonkers nonresident earnings tax.
- Indicate the total number of nonresident partners included in this group return.
- Before filling in lines 1-10, complete Forms IT-203-GR-ATT-A and IT-203-GR-ATT-B, which are Schedules A and B.
- Enter the New York State taxable income on line 1, using the information from Schedule A, column H.
- On line 2, enter the Yonkers taxable earnings taken from Schedule B, column F.
- Calculate the New York State tax to be entered on line 3 from Schedule A, column I.
- For line 4, enter the Yonkers nonresident earnings tax from Schedule B, column G.
- Add lines 3 and 4 to determine the total tax, which you will enter on line 5.
- On line 6, input the New York State estimated income tax paid, using information from Schedule A, column J.
- Proceed to line 7 and enter the Yonkers estimated income tax paid, taken from Schedule B, column H.
- Total the payments from lines 6 and 7, marking the result on line 8.
- Check if there is a balance due by comparing lines 5 and 8; if line 5 exceeds line 8, subtract to find the balance due on line 9.
- If line 8 is greater than line 5, calculate the amount overpaid and record it on line 10.
- Ensure the paid preparer completes their section if applicable.
- The group agent must also complete and sign the designated area, including their name and date.
